Pipe, methamphetamine and an active warrant found during Norfolk traffic stop
NORFOLK, Neb. (KLKN) — Around 12:15 a.m. this morning, Norfolk Police Department (NDP) made an arrest regarding possession of methamphetamine after a traffic stop.
Officers with NPD conducted a traffic stop on a vehicle with expired Intransit papers.
Marina Verduzco Flores, 45, of Norfolk, was taken into custody after officers noticed she had an active warrant in Madison County.
Officers then located a glass pipe and three plastic bags containing what looked to be a drug-like substance. The substance tested positive for methamphetamine.
Verduzco Flores was arrested and cited for possession of methamphetamine, an active warrant and possession or use of drug paraphernalia.
